This Cadão Reserva, having spent three years gazing out over the Douro sky, delivers a deep ruby colour hinting at remarkable complexity. The nose bursts with cooked red and black fruits – think plum compote – underpinned by a refreshing, almost stony balsamic note, a signature of the schistous terroir. On the palate, it’s a wonderfully structured wine, dense and surprisingly velvety, a testament to the classic blend of Touriga Nacional, Touriga Franca, and Aragonez. Seriously, it begs for a hearty beef roast, or perhaps a lamb dish with rosemary – a truly satisfying pairing.
